Ukrainian conscripts must successfully undergo a medical examination by June 5 due to the mobilization order in the country. If this is not done, the individual may become subject to a fine and a search warrant.
Currently, large queues can already be observed in hospitals, as conscripts hurry to undergo the necessary medical examination before the established deadline.
'Ukrainian citizens aged 25 to 60, who have been classified as 'conditionally fit' for military service, must undergo a repeat medical examination by June 5,' emphasized Poltorakin.
Ukrainians will need to address this issue immediately, as missing the deadline can lead to fines and serious consequences.
